A Memorable Sleepover with Friends: Embracing Diversity

 Last Saturday, after wrapping up our coaching class, I headed straight to my friend’s house for an unforgettable sleepover. There were three of us—an inseparable trio ready for a night of fun and laughter. We kicked off the evening by diving into a festive activity—decorating her Christmas tree. The air was filled with laughter and the jingling of ornaments as we carefully hung each decoration. The twinkling lights, coupled with the warmth of friendship, made the experience even more magical.

As night fell, we cozied up with blankets and snacks, ready for a movie marathon. We stayed up until 3 AM, engrossed in a delightful mix of films and animated discussions. We gossiped about everything under the sun, shared secrets, and bonded over our shared experiences. There's something special about those late-night conversations that bring friends closer, and this night was no exception.

In the morning, we attended a mass at her local church. As a Hindu, this was a new and enriching experience for me. It was fascinating to witness and participate in the rituals, and I felt a sense of respect and admiration for the cultural diversity that surrounds us. It was heartwarming to see the devotion of the congregation and to learn about the significance of the service. This experience taught me the value of openness and the beauty of embracing different cultures.

This sleepover was more than just a fun night with friends; it was a journey of discovery and connection. I left with a deeper appreciation for different cultures and a stronger bond with my friends. It’s experiences like these that remind me of the beauty of friendship and the richness of our diverse world. By stepping into another’s cultural world, I learned to appreciate the differences that make each of us unique and the similarities that bind us together. Embracing diversity enriches our lives and broadens our perspectives, making us more understanding and empathetic individuals.I can't wait for our next sleepover, and who knows what new adventures and learnings it will bring!
